Visual Studio Code Conf
Visual Studio Code Conf 2024 highlights the exceptional performance and efficiency of the Visual Studio Code editor. It emphasizes its ability to manage memory effectively and handle large codebases without compromising speed, ensuring a smooth coding experience.
